Output 571c8904543e23ee8077f4a7f0e85967597f94de50b4e2fbb3382c18e7fe0379:0

value
9774334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9de94c6ea80c0902aeca1ca6e48228d50305fc87 OP_EQUAL
address
3G5yVXfVBiXvfEcE2dNWSzwV1xPPBrhwf8
transaction
571c8904543e23ee8077f4a7f0e85967597f94de50b4e2fbb3382c18e7fe0379
confirmations
408350
spent
true